在Ubuntu上使用Cephadm進行Ceph集群的管理和更新時,需要遵循一定的流程。以下是一個基本的更新升級流程:
備份系統(tǒng):在進行任何升級操作之前,建議先備份整個系統(tǒng)和關(guān)鍵數(shù)據(jù)。這可以確保在升級過程中如果出現(xiàn)問題,能夠迅速恢復(fù)到之前的狀態(tài)。
安裝必要的依賴:確保系統(tǒng)中已經(jīng)安裝了所有必要的依賴包,例如ceph-common
、ceph-deploy
等。這些包提供了Cephadm運行所需的基本功能。
添加Ceph存儲庫:編輯Ceph存儲庫配置文件(通常位于/etc/apt/sources.list.d/ceph.list
),并添加Ceph的最新存儲庫。例如:
deb http://ceph.io/debian-stable $(lsb_release -sc) main
確保將$(lsb_release -sc)
替換為當前Ubuntu版本的代號。
更新軟件包索引:運行以下命令更新軟件包索引,以確保系統(tǒng)能夠獲取到最新的軟件包信息:
sudo apt update
安裝或升級Ceph集群:根據(jù)實際需求,選擇安裝新的Ceph集群或者升級現(xiàn)有的集群。使用Cephadm命令進行安裝或升級。例如,要安裝Ceph集群,可以運行:
sudo cephadm install node1 node2 node3
其中node1
、node2
和node3
是集群中的節(jié)點名稱。
配置Ceph集群:根據(jù)集群的規(guī)模和需求,使用Cephadm命令進行必要的配置。例如,可以設(shè)置集群的網(wǎng)絡(luò)地址、監(jiān)控節(jié)點、存儲池等。
部署Ceph集群:使用Cephadm命令將Ceph集群部署到目標節(jié)點上。例如:
sudo cephadm deploy node1
這將在node1
上安裝并配置Ceph集群。
驗證Ceph集群狀態(tài):升級完成后,使用Cephadm命令檢查集群的狀態(tài),確保所有節(jié)點都已成功加入集群,并且存儲池、監(jiān)控節(jié)點等都已正確配置。
請注意,以上流程僅提供了一個基本的更新升級框架,具體的操作步驟可能會因系統(tǒng)環(huán)境、集群規(guī)模和需求等因素而有所不同。在進行升級操作之前,建議詳細閱讀Cephadm的官方文檔和相關(guān)資源,以確保正確、安全地完成升級過程。